Youth and Community Leaders Collaborate to Address Gun Violence
April 12, 2013Last Saturday, nearly fifty people of various ages and backgrounds met at the Idea Shop for a “Youth Against Gun Violence” design thinking workshop. The event was organized by four IIT Boeing Scholars as part of their Leadership Grant Project*, "Target Future." -

The Annual Gamma Nu Eta National Convention Held at IIT
April 11, 2013IIT’s Beta Chapter of Gamma Nu Eta hosted the Gamma Nu Eta national convention at IIT’s Main Campus on Friday, April 5 - Sunday, April 7. Gamma Nu Eta is a National Information Technology Honor Society, and was founded to recognize and promote excellence in the study and the leadership of information technology, to offer knowledge and services to members' schools and the surrounding communities, and to play an active role in the application and evolution of Information Technology within society. -
